Biography of Freddie Mercury

Freddie Mercury, born Farrokh Bulsara on September 5, 1946, in Zanzibar, was a British singer, songwriter, and record producer who became one of the most iconic figures in the history of rock music. Known for his powerful vocal range, flamboyant stage presence, and creative genius, Mercury co-founded the legendary band Queen in 1970. Over the years, Queen produced timeless hits such as "Bohemian Rhapsody," "We Are the Champions," and "Don’t Stop Me Now," solidifying their place in music history. Mercury’s influence extended beyond music, as he challenged societal norms and inspired countless fans worldwide. Below is a table summarizing Freddie Mercury’s personal details and bio data:

Full NameFarrokh Bulsara
Stage NameFreddie Mercury
Date of BirthSeptember 5, 1946
Place of BirthStone Town, Zanzibar
Date of DeathNovember 24, 1991
OccupationSinger, Songwriter, Record Producer
Notable WorksBohemian Rhapsody, We Are the Champions, Killer Queen
FamilyParents: Bomi and Jer Bulsara; Siblings: Kashmira Cooke
RelationshipsMary Austin, Jim Hutton

Freddie Mercury with Mary: How Did Their Relationship Begin?

Freddie Mercury with Mary Austin is a story that begins in the early 1970s, a time when Freddie was still finding his footing in the music industry. Mary Austin, a British woman with a quiet charm and grounded personality, entered Freddie’s life when he was working as a baggage handler at Heathrow Airport. Their meeting was serendipitous, and it wasn’t long before they became inseparable. Mary’s stability and warmth provided a comforting counterbalance to Freddie’s ambitious and often chaotic lifestyle. Their relationship quickly blossomed into romance, and they moved in together in a flat in Kensington. During this period, Freddie was still navigating his identity, and Mary became his confidante and emotional anchor. She supported him through the early struggles of Queen, even when the band was still relatively unknown. Mary’s belief in Freddie’s talent and potential was unwavering, and her encouragement played a significant role in his rise to fame.

    The Evolution of Their Relationship: Was It More Than Love?

    As Freddie Mercury’s career soared, his personal life underwent significant changes. By the mid-1970s, Freddie began to explore his sexuality more openly, eventually coming out as bisexual. This revelation marked a turning point in his relationship with Mary Austin. While their romantic involvement ended, their bond transformed into a deep and enduring friendship. Freddie famously said, “Mary is the only true friend I’ve ever had,” highlighting the unique nature of their connection.

    The evolution of Freddie Mercury with Mary was not without its challenges. Mary initially struggled to come to terms with Freddie’s sexuality, but their mutual respect and love for one another allowed them to navigate this difficult period. They continued to live together for a while, and even after Mary moved out, Freddie ensured she was taken care of. He bought her a house and remained a constant presence in her life, attending family gatherings and celebrating milestones together.

    What Is the Legacy of Freddie Mercury with Mary?

    The legacy of Freddie Mercury with Mary Austin is one of enduring love and mutual respect. Even after Freddie’s passing in 1991, Mary continued to honor his memory, ensuring that his legacy remained intact. Freddie left Mary a significant portion of his estate, including his London home, which underscored the depth of their bond. Mary also played a pivotal role in the release of Freddie’s biography, *Mercury*, and the biopic *Bohemian Rhapsody*, both of which shed light on their relationship.
